Vim 确实够老了,今年 2023,它已经 32 岁了,不过这家伙还是很有活力的,最新的 Vim 9 于 2022 发布,社区也涌现除了Neovim这样的分支版本。另外,Vim 的用户群体也在不断扩大,Vim 的用户群体中有很多大佬,比如说 Linux 的创始人Linus Torvalds就是 Vim 的忠实用户。 如果你用过一些支持插件的 IDE 或编辑器,那么...
vscode中的vim快捷键配置 {"files.autoSave":"afterDelay","editor.lineNumbers":"relative","vim.easymotion":true,"vim.leader":"<space>","vim.useSystemClipboard":true,"vim.insertModeKeyBindingsNonRecursive":[{"before":["f","d"],"after":["<esc>"]},{"before":["<C-k>"],"after":["<...
"files.defaultLanguage": "markdown", //新建文档格式为markdown格式 "vim.easymotion": true, "vim.leader": " ", // leader键 "vim.useSystemClipboard": true, // 使用系统剪贴板 "vim.sneak": true, // s<char><char> 跳转到下面第一次出现指定两个字符的地方 "vim.normalModeKeyBindingsNonRecur...
但是Alt+j的键位必须在vscode的【设置】——【快捷键】中修改,vimrc中修改无效。打开快捷键设置界面后,在Command中搜索cursorLeft,双击后输入Alt+j,再回车就把该快捷键绑定到光标左移了。把Alt+l同样的方法绑定到cursorRight。"vim.leader": "<space>", "vim.normalModeKeyBindingsNonRecursive": [ { "before...
由于重度依赖 vim 的操作方式来提高编辑文本的效率, 所以 mirror-vscode 也是基于VSCodeVim和vscode-which-key的一份 vim 配置方案, 组合后的使用体验类似于 Spacemacs, SpaceVim. 速查表 VSCodeVim 提供了 Vim 的基础功能 ROADMAP 默认Leader key 是<space>,我的快捷键速查表 ...
使用vim 调用 vscode 快捷键 {"before":["<Leader>","n","f"],"commands":["explorer.newFile"]} 创建文件夹 1. 当前光标在文件管理器区域 创建vscode 命令 使用A 来创建文件夹 配置keybindings.json {"key":"shift+a","command":"explorer.newFolder","when":"filesExplorerFocus && !inputFocus"}...
"vim.statusBarColorControl": true, "vim.normalModeKeyBindings": [ // normal 模式按键绑定 { // 使用 VSCode 内置的撤销 "before": [ "u", ], "commands": [ "undo" ] }, { // 绑定 VSCode 的重做 "before": [ "U" ], "commands": [ "redo" ] }, { // gs 跳转到符号 "before":...
添加用户定义的命令:在Vim插件的配置文件中,你可以添加自定义的命令。例如,如果你想要添加一个名为"mycommand"的命令,可以按照以下格式进行配置: 代码语言:txt 复制 "vim.normalModeKeyBindingsNonRecursive": [ { "before": ["<leader>", "m", "c"], "commands": [ { "command": "workbench.action....
// vim "vim.foldfix": true, "vim.hlsearch": true, "vim.leader": "<space>", "vim.normalModeKeyBindingsNonRecursive": [ { "before": ["leader", "w"], "commands": [":w!"] }, { "before": ["leader", "q"], "commands": [":q"] }, { "before": ["leader", "v"], "...
若要重新映射逗号,可以编辑VscodeVim的配置文件。 为了重新映射逗号,在Visual Studio Code中打开用户设置(File -> Preferences -> Settings),然后点击编辑器右上角的"打开设置(Open Settings)"图标。在设置搜索框中输入"keybindings.json",然后点击打开"keybindings.json"文件。